제목

Personal hygiene behaviors among adolescents in South Korea

주요내용

○Background:
Students are vulnerable to contagious diseases. To prevent these diseases, washing hands is the most effective intervention at the personal level. This study analyzed personal hygiene behaviors using data from the Korea Youth Risk Behavior Web-based Survey (KYRBS, 2009).
○Methods:
The KYRBS was conducted on a nationally representative sample of middle and high school students. 75,066 students in 800 sampled schools completed the anonymous self-administered web-based questionnaire. Data were weighted to provide national estimates using SAS software to account for the complex sampling design.
○Results:
The percentage of students who washed hands with only water before having meal at school was 68.0% (95% CI=67.1-68.9) but 77.8% (95% CI=77.3-78.4) at home. Students who washed hands with soap before having meal at school were 56.5% but 72.4% at home. The percentage of students who washed hands with only water at school (92.0%) was higher than at home (88.3%) after using toilet. However students who washed hands with soap at school were 72.3% but 79.1% at home. 38.0% (95% CI=36.5-39.5) brushed teeth after lunch at school. 61.3% regarded bringing toothbrush and toothpaste to school as a trouble, and 8.4% complained to the lack of sink facilities among students who did not brush teeth at school.
○Conclusion:
Compared to 2008, because of H1N1, personal hygiene behaviors at school were dramatically promoted. Nevertheless students still had problems and felt inconvenient with using school facilities. As a result, overall personal hygiene behaviors were worse at school than home. Improving facilities, putting soap near sink, and setting toothbrush and toothpaste storage would lead to continuous good personal hygiene behaviors at school.
